Securities Class Actions: An Overview
Securities class actions are lawsuits brought on behalf of a large group of investors who have suffered losses due to alleged violations of federal securities laws. These lawsuits aim to recover damages for the class members and prevent future violations. The process begins when a lead plaintiff, or a small group of plaintiffs, files a complaint against the defendant company. The court then certifies the class, and the case proceeds as a class action.
